宁宁宁唔丶 2023-10-12 10:19 采纳率: 28.6%
浏览 7

iis周期性无法连接sqlserver的问题

IIS服务周期性无法连接Sqlserver数据库的问题
服务和数据库都在本地,将连接串改成本地IP后就能正常使用,过段时间又无法连接,然后再改回 . ,又可以使用,之后又无法连接。重启服务也无效,只能修改连接串IP地址。服务正常。请问是什么原因导致的,怎么彻底解决。

  • 写回答

1条回答 默认 最新

  • 专家-赤兔[在线] 优质创作者: 编程框架技术领域 2023-10-13 13:44
    关注

    引自强大而免费的微信小程序:皆我百晓生。


    这个问题可能有多种原因导致。以下是一些可能的解决方法:

    1. 检查服务器和数据库的网络连接是否稳定。确保网络连接没有断开或重新启动。
    2. 检查数据库服务器的负载情况。如果数据库服务器的负载过高,可能会导致连接问题。您可以查看数据库服务器的性能指标,并优化数据库查询来减轻负载。
    3. 检查数据库服务器的配置。确保数据库服务器允许来自IIS服务器的连接,并且具有正确的身份验证和权限设置。
    4. 检查数据库服务器的日志文件。如果数据库服务器有任何错误或警告日志,可以根据这些信息来进行故障排除。
    5. 尝试增加连接池大小。在连接字符串中,您可以通过调整"Max Pool Size"参数来增加连接池的大小。这可以提供更多的可用连接,以处理并发请求。
    6. 检查IIS服务器上的应用程序池设置。确保应用程序池的身份验证设置正确,并且连接池和回收设置没有过于严格的限制。
    7. 尝试更新SQL Server和IIS服务器的驱动程序和补丁。有时,连接问题可能是由于过时的驱动程序或已知的问题引起的。更新这些软件可能会修复连接问题。

    如果您仍然遇到问题,建议您联系技术支持,他们可以根据您的具体情况提供更具体的解决方案。

    评论

报告相同问题?

问题事件

  • 创建了问题 10月12日